JP-303D智能极谱法同时测定化探样品中微量钨钼  被引量:1

Determination of Dram W and Mo in Geochemical Samples by JP-303D Intelligent Polarography

摘  要:钨和钼可以在氯酸盐-苯羟乙酸-硫酸-辛可宁体系中分别能产生灵敏度较高、跨度较大的极谱催化波。本文采用1mL(1+1)硫酸+1mL高氯酸+20mL(1+1)王水湿法消解化探样品,再用150g/L氢氧化钠溶液浸提,智能极谱法同时测定钨和钼。该方法快速简单、准确,适用于化探样品中微量钨钼元素的同时测定,并已实际应用于大批量样品分析检测。W and Mo produce two high sensitivity, large -span polarographic single-peaks in chlorate - benzoglycolic acid - sulfuric acid - cinchonine system. This article introduced that wet digesting geochemical exploration samples by sulfuric acid (lmL), perchloric acid (lmL) and aqua regia (1 +1, 20mL). Extracted by 150g/L sodium hydroxide solution and determined by intelligent polarography. This method is rapid, simple and accurate. It applicable to the analysis for W and Mo in geochemical exploration samples. And it has been widely used in analysis of the sample detection.
